2-Methylsulfonyl-N-(3-phenylethynyl-1H-indazol-5-yl)benzenesulfonamide can be obtained in the following way: 0.23 g of 2-methylsulfonylbenzenesulfonyl chloride is added to a solution, at a temperature in the region of 0° C. and under argon, of 0.2 g of 5-amino-3-phenylethynyl-1H-indazole in 3.5 ml of pyridine. The reaction mixture is then stirred for 1.5 hours at 0° C. and then 2 hours at a temperature in the region of 20° C., and is then diluted with 10 ml of water. After settling out, the aqueous phase is washed with 3 times 15 ml of ethyl acetate. The organic extracts are pooled, washed with 3 times 5 ml of water, dried over magnesium sulfate, filtered and then concentrated to dryness under reduced pressure (2 kPa) at a temperature in the region of 20° C. The residue thus obtained is purified by chromatography under argon pressure (50 kPa), on a cartridge of 25 g of silica (particle size 20-40 μm), eluting with pure dichloromethane then successively with dichloromethane/methanol (99.5/0.5; 99/1 by volume) mixtures. The fractions containing the expected product are pooled and concentrated to dryness under reduced pressure (2 kPa) at a temperature in the region of 20° C. The residue is recrystallized from 5 ml of isopropanol in the presence of 3S black. The crystals are filtered through sintered glass, washed with diisopropyl ether, partially dried, and then dried under reduced pressure (3 kPa) at a temperature in the region of 50° C. for 2 hours. 66 mg of 2-methylsulfonyl-N-(3-phenylethynyl-1H-indazol-5-yl)benzenesulfonamide are obtained in the form of an off-white powder melting at 198° C. (analysis C22H17N3O4S2 % calculated C, 58.52; H, 3.79; N, 9.31; O, 14.17; S, 14.20. % found C, 58.37; H, 3.88; N, 9.11; S, 13.73).
